This is how I started saving money, enough to comfortably invest in my wellbeing treatments and sessions.
It wasn’t about forcing discipline or cutting things out. It was about reconnecting with my natural state, the calm, steady place underneath all the noise.
I began to realise that so many of my habits weren’t really me.
They were just responses to an overstimulated nervous system.
Drinking, buying random stuff I didn’t need, craving for sugar and caffeine,they were ways to cope, not choices made from balance.
Once I started calming my body and mind through massage, yoga, rest, and real nourishment, those habits started falling away. Not as a sacrifice, but with ease.
Which is why you shouldn’t start from restrictions, but from caring.
